Data compression in a communications network
US-2015172421-A1 · Jun 18, 2015 · US
US9510170B2 · US · B2
| Field | Value |
|---|---|
| Publication number | US-9510170-B2 |
| Application number | US-201314407754-A |
| Country | US |
| Kind code | B2 |
| Filing date | Jun 12, 2013 |
| Priority date | Jun 13, 2012 |
| Publication date | Nov 29, 2016 |
| Grant date | Nov 29, 2016 |
A practical reading order for non-experts. Skip the full description unless you need deep technical detail.
What the patent document calls the invention.
A short plain-language summary of the technical disclosure.
Who owns or filed the patent and who is credited as inventor.
Filing, priority, publication, and grant dates set the timeline.
The legal scope of protection — read this for what is actually claimed.
Technology tags used to group this patent with similar filings.
Prior art links and similar publications in this corpus.
Official abstract text for this publication.
A method of performing a compression operation on data in a mobile communication network. An intermediate node located between a mobile terminal and a mobility anchor point node, receives a data payload. If the intermediate node has access to compression information required to perform the compression operation, it performs the compression operation to generate a modified data payload and sends the modified data payload to a next node. If the intermediate node does not have access to compression information required to perform the compression operation, it sends the data payload to the next node. The compression operation may be data compression or de-compression.
Opening claim text (preview).
The invention claimed is: 1. A method of performing a compression operation on data in a mobile communication network, the method comprising: at an intermediate node located between a mobile terminal and a mobility anchor point node, receiving a data payload; determining, prior to receiving the data payload, by the intermediate node an identity of a next node having a capability of performing the compression operation; in the event that the intermediate node has access to compression information required to perform the compression operation, performing the compression operation to generate a modified data payload and sending the modified data payload to the next node; and in the event that the intermediate node does not have access to compression information required to perform the compression operation, sending the data payload to the next node, wherein the compression operation comprises at least one of a data de-compression and a data compression. 2. The method according to claim 1 , wherein the compression operation comprises data de-compression, wherein the data payload comprises compressed data and the modified data payload comprises de-compressed data. 3. The method according to claim 1 , wherein the compression operation comprises compression, wherein the data payload comprises uncompressed data and the modified data payload comprises compressed data. 4. The method according to claim 1 , wherein the compression information comprises a signature and an associated byte pattern. 5. The method according to claim 1 , wherein the intermediate node is selected from any of an enhanced Node B, a Radio Network Controller, a Serving GPRS Support Node and a Serving Gateway. 6. The method according to claim 1 , wherein the mobility anchor point node is selected from any of a Packet Data Network Gateway and a Gateway GPRS Support Node. 7. The method according to claim 1 , further comprising determining the identity of the next node using any of signalling in a mobile network control plane, application signalling in a mobile network user plane, and using pre-configured information identifying the next node. 8. A network node for handling a compression operation on data in a mobile communication network, the network node comprising: a receiver for receiving a data payload; a database containing compression information; a processor for determining whether the database includes compression information required to perform the compression operation; the processor being arranged to determine, prior to receiving the data payload, an identity of a next node having a capability of performing the compression operation; the processor being arranged to, in the event that the database includes compression information required to perform the compression operation, perform the compression operation to generate a modified data payload, and send the modified data payload to the next node via a transmitter; and the processor being further arranged to, in the event that the database does not include compression information required to perform the compression operation, send the data payload to the next node, wherein the compression operation comprises at least one of a data de-compression and a data compression. 9. The network node according to claim 8 , wherein the processor is arranged to perform data de-compression, wherein the data payload comprises compressed data and the modified data payload comprises de-compressed data. 10. The network node according to claim 8 , wherein the processor is arranged to perform data compression, wherein the data payload comprises uncompressed data and the modified data payload comprises compressed data. 11. The network node according to claim 8 , wherein the compression information comprises a signature and an associated byte pattern. 12. The network node according to claim 8 , wherein the network node is selected from any of an enhanced Node B, a Radio Network Controller, a Serving GPRS Support Node and a Serving Gateway. 13. The network node according to claim 8 , further comprising: a second transmitter for sending a request to the next node; and a second receiver for receiving a response from the next node, the response indicating any of an identity and capabilities of any of a compressor and a decompressor located at the next node. 14. The network node according to claim 8 , further comprising a second database, the second database comprising pre-configured information identifying the next node. 15. A non-transitory computer readable storage medium having stored thereon a computer program which, when run on a network node located between a mobile terminal and a mobility anchor point node in a mobile communication network, causes the network node to perform a method comprising: receiving a data payload; determining, prior to receiving the data payload, by the network node an identity of a next node having a capability of performing the compression operation; in the event that the network node has access to compression information required to perform the compression operation, performing the compression operation to generate a modified data payload and sending the modified data payload to the next node; and in the event that the network node does not have access to compression information required to perform the compression operation, sending the data payload to the next node, wherein the compression operation comprises at least one of a data de-compression and a data compression.
Protocols for data compression, e.g. ROHC · CPC title
Compression (speech analysis-synthesis for redundancy reduction G10L19/00; for image communication H04N); Expansion; Suppression of unnecessary data, e.g. redundancy reduction · CPC title
Data deduplication · CPC title
based on location or mobility (handoff or reselection H04W36/00; mobile application services making use of the location of users or terminals H04W4/02) · CPC title
Information format or content conversion, e.g. adaptation by the network of the transmitted or received information for the purpose of wireless delivery to users or terminals · CPC title
Related publications grouped by family.
Answers are generated from the same data shown on this page.